What do you think of this beater 240? 200 1991

$600 (but she'll take $500). Turn signals not working, trunk latch broken. Both will need to be fixed to pass MA inspection. I've been thinking about a winter beater to preserve the elegant Mrs Klankenborg (who's currently up in Portland ME getting some TLC), plus this car has some good parts if it comes to that after a few brutal New England winters.

The signals could just be a fuse, but maybe the switch is bad? That they haven't replaced the fuse for the dome light knowing it's the reason it doesn't work tells me maybe it's something simple and cheap.

The trunk latch... I'd have to see it, and I'm going to look at the car this weekend, but I've never had to repair one before.
